Houston, Texas, also referred to as Space City, H-Town, Bayou City. Home of the Astros and Texans, the nation's largest art car show parade and many proud residents, Houston never ceases to amaze. While I haven't been able to experience everything the city has to offer, the ones I have are definitely noteworthy.

1. The Houston Zoo

Check out Groupon to discover great rates for day trips at a zoo filled with exotic birds, beautiful giraffes and lazy llamas! The late afternoon is a wonderful time to go avoiding most of the crowd, but still getting some summertime sun.

2. Free concerts at Miller Outdoor Theater

During the summer months, the theater hosts varieties of performances such as the Houston Symphony for free. Load up your friends and family, pack a picnic and prepare for a relaxing and fun night on the lawn.

3. Holocaust Museum Houston

Admission is free for students with valid ID, as well as other discounts that are available to others. The museum offers an enriching look into the history of the Holocaust, offering a memorial serving as a reminder of all those live's that were lost.

4. Walks around the Bayou

There are many trails that lead through and around the Bayou that are perfect for walking, running, biking and rollerblading. Bridges offer panoramic views of the city skyline and are perfect for afternoon strolls.

5. CityCentre

There enough boutiques, home goods stores and restaurants to provide days of entertainment alone in itself. After your day of shopping, enjoy a dinner and movie simultaneously at Studio Movie Grill (SMG Houston).

6. Houston Wall Mural

Located on the corner of White Oak Drive and Harvard, next to Gelazzi.

7. The Houston Astros

Head downtown to the Minute Maid Field, home of the Houston Astros, for a fun filled afternoon or evening of America's greatest pastime, baseball.

8. The Heights

Nineteenth Street in The Heights offers a quirky strip of restaurants and shops that are lovely to stroll through on weekend mornings. Grab some coffee and your wallet, and you're all set.
